I am knitting in stockinette stitch. How do I fix a dropped stitch when it is an M1 stitch?

I just pick up the bit of yarn that had been the M1 and twist it and put it back on the needle. If it is several rows down, I don't know if you can pick it up and make it work, but you put the twisted yarn onto a crochet hook and pick up a strand from the row above it and loop it through the stitch and repeat for each row.
